Army orders 84 advanced helicopters over the last month worth a total of $1.1 billion

AH-64E ApacheThe past month has seen the U.S. military on a buying spree for advanced helicopters designed for a wide range of tasks from reconnaissance to attack.

Since late January U.S. Army aviation authorities have announced orders for 84 helicopters worth about $1.1 billion.

The three separate orders are for 35 AH-64E Apache Guardian attack helicopters for the U.S. Army; eight AH-64E Apache Guardian attack helicopters for the government of Indonesia; and 41 UH-72A Lakota light helicopters for the U.S. Army.
